WebLeviPrint is a system for assembling objects in a contactless manner using acoustic levitation. We explore a set of optimum acoustic fields that enables full trapping in position and orientation of elongated objects such as sticks. WebBruce W. Drinkwater was born in Hexham, England in 1970. He received BEng and PhD degrees in Mechanical Engineering from Imperial College, London, England in 1991 and 1995 respectively. His PhD thesis was on the subject of solid coupled ultrasonic devices for Non-Destructive Evaluation. He founded (in 1996) and leads the Ultrasonics and Non …
